IT Application Developer II

at  Batteries Plus

Remote, Oregon, USA -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ate26 May, 2024Not Specified01 Mar, 2024N/ADevelopment Tools,Agile Environment,Software,Microservices,Rest,Information Technology,Computer Science,Entity Framework,Software Development,Testing,Design PatternsNoNo
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

Under limited direction, the IT Application Developer II will plan and develop specialized software applications for Batteries Plus. The IT Application Developer II will analyze business and user needs in consultation with both business managers and end-users, while ensuring the best possible performance, quality, security and responsiveness of applications.
The IT Application Developer II will be a fully remote role within Batteries Plus. Does this sound like your next exciting opportunity? Apply Today!

QUALIFICATIONS:

  • Bachelor’s degree in Information Technology, Computer Science, Software Development or related field
  • 3 or more years of application development experience
  • Application development experience in C#, .NET, and Entity Framework

PREFERRED QUALIFICATIONS:

  • Software Development Certification in .NET, Microsoft SQL, or other Windows development tools
  • Experience with developing software in an Agile environment
  • Knowledge of Azure Cosmos DB, Search Service, Logic Apps and API Management
  • Experience in and sound knowledge of design patterns such as SOLID, REST, Domain Driven Design, Microservices and Event Driven Architecture
  • Experience in automated development, testing and deployment practices - GIT, Unit Testing/TDD, DevOps CI/CD Pipelines, and knowledge of ARM templates/IaC
  • Hands-on experience working with creating and consuming REST APIs, Swagger/OpenAPI

A BIT ABOUT US:

Batteries Plus is the nation’s largest and fastest-growing battery, light bulb, phone repair and key fob replacement franchise with a nationwide network of over 720 stores. We work hard here at Batteries Plus and have a lot of fun while doing it. Whether you work in our warehouse, one of our stores or at our corporate headquarters, our goal remains the same; to satisfy our customers, build trust and drive business while nurturing our team and working to be experts in our fields. That’s life at Batteries Plus.
It is the policy of Batteries Plus to provide equal employment opportunities without regard to race, color, religion, sex, national origin, age, disability, marital status, veteran status, sexual orientation, genetic information or any other protected characteristic under applicable law

Responsibilities:

  • Design, build, test, deploy and maintain efficient, reusable, reliable and maintainable clean code
  • Modifies existing software to correct errors or improve performance
  • Write unit tests, perform code reviews and participate in scrum events, contribute to story grooming and prepare low level design specifications of the features and user stories
  • Performs the software installation; ensures application operates within established specifications
  • Gathers and evaluates user feedback and then modifies software for better usability
  • Collaborates with business and quality analysts, architects and other programmers to design systems to support required applications
  • Collaborate with team members from across the organization to develop and design optimal solutions
  • Plans and prepares rollouts and communication change controls


REQUIREMENT SUMMARY

Min:N/AMax:5.0 year(s)

Computer Software/Engineering

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Information technology computer science software development or related field

Proficient

1

Remote, USA